Project I.C.E. (Independence. Competency. Employment.) is an inclusive program that focuses on teaching individuals employment readiness and functional life skills. This is accomplished through a variety of formal and informal tools and assessment practices. The overarching objective of Project I.C.E. is to provide the tools necessary for individuals to achieve and maintain meaningful employment as well as increase their independent living skills. This program is intended for individuals aged 14 through adulthood.

Program Components

  • Generalization of Life Skills
  • Employment Skill Development
  • Community Networking
  • Job Coaching
  • Employer Training and Support
  • Mental Health Management
  • Regulation
  • Hygiene
  • Peer/Co-Worker Socialization
  • Employment Guest Speakers
